
These Cheesy Mashed Potato Puffs are crispy on the outside, fluffy on the inside, and loaded with cheesy goodness! Perfect as a side dish, snack, or appetizer, they are easy to make and even easier to enjoy.
Ingredients:
2 cups mashed potatoes (leftover or freshly made)
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ese (or your favorite cheese)
2 large eggs
1/4 cup milk
2 tbsp chopped green onions (or chives)
1/2 tsp salt
1/4 tsp black pepper
1 tbsp melted butter (optional, for extra richness)
Instructions:
Preheat & Prepare
-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
- Grease a 12-cup muffin tin with cooking spray or a light coating of butter.
Mix the Ingredients
- In a large bowl, combine the mashed potatoes, shredded cheese, eggs, milk, green onions, salt, and pepper.
- Mix until well combined.
Fill the Muffin Tin
- Spoon the potato mixture into the prepared muffin cups, filling each about 3/4 full.
- Brush the tops with melted butter for extra crispiness (optional).
Bake
- Bake for 20-25 minutes, or until the tops are golden brown and the puffs are set.
Cool & Serve
- Let the potato puffs cool in the muffin tin for a few minutes, then carefully remove them.
- Serve warm with sour cream or your favorite dipping sauce!
